For families still considering where to take the family this summer, a fantastic ‘Kids Go Free’ offer from PGL should make that decision easier.Seven nights on a Family Active adventure holiday at PGL’s Château de Grande Romaine centre near Paris starting 9 August is now just £850 for two adults and two children - a huge saving of £800, with similar reductions for other size family groups.
As well as full-board accommodation and evening entertainment, also included is a wide choice of on-site activities – from abseiling to zip wire, plus one day’s entrance to Disneyland Resort Paris and one day’s coach transfer into Paris for sightseeing. For families who can hang on to start their annual holiday at the August bank holiday weekend – many schools are closed until 7 September - there are loads of great prices available from Coastal Cottages of Pembrokeshire.
For example, a week’s rental of Coed Cadw (sleeps six) is £391 for week commencing 28 August, a saving of £43. This character cottage is set among fields in the Nevern Valley and is just five minutes from the seaside town of Newport and the beach.
In Newport itself, Bryn Y Wawr is a semi-detached, stone cottage, sleeping four, located within walking distance of the town’s many facilities, the beach and Coastal Path. A week’s rental from 29 August is now £323 (saving £35). For more information, Coastalcottages.co.uk.
Kids travel free on all Irish Ferries crossings up to 31 August 2009 provided the booking is made 14 days before sailing.
There’s also a special lead-in price of just £79 one-way for car plus driver and £20 for additional adults. This means that a family of four, for example, can travel across the sea to Ireland with their car for as little as £99.
This price applies for midweek travel (Monday-Thursday) on the Pembroke/Rosslare route; a supplement of £10 applies on Fridays and Sundays, or £20 for Saturdays. For travel on the Holyhead/Dublin route, the lead-in for car plus driver is £84 on the cruise ferry or £99 on the fast craft. All prices represent savings of up to 40 per cent.
